In examining the Aviamasters game architecture, Aviamasters Game Wagering Requirements, you’ll uncover how its modular design boosts engagement and interaction. From its powerful game engine to the intuitive user interface, each component plays a vital role. As you consider the implications for user experience and community interactions, you’ll start to see the layers of design decisions. What’s next in this multifaceted approach to gameplay? The answer might surprise you.
Key Takeaways
- Aviamaster’s features a modular architecture that combines core components like the game engine, UI, game logic, and asset management for optimized performance.
- The cloud-based server infrastructure ensures scalability, dependable performance, and strong security measures to protect player data and enhance user experience.
- User experience is a priority, emphasizing easy-to-use navigation, appealing design, and player feedback mechanisms to improve gameplay through continuous user testing.
- Scalability strategies comprise load balancing and database optimization, improving latency and accommodating a growing player base without compromising performance.
- Community-driven content empowers players to create and share unique scenarios, encouraging collaboration and enhancing the game’s longevity and player engagement.
Overview of Aviamasters Game Architecture
When you dive into the Aviamaster’s game architecture, you’ll find a meticulously structured framework designed to enhance gameplay and user experience. This system emphasizes interaction and immersion, ensuring players stay engaged from start to finish.
With its modular design, each component plays a essential role, facilitating seamless integration and enhanced performance. You’ll value how the architecture caters to diverse gameplay styles, suiting both casual gamers and competitive players.
Significantly, it emphasizes scalability, enabling the game to evolve as technology improves or player needs shift. This foresight in design not only aids sustain player interest but also lays the groundwork for future expansions.
Core Components of the System Design
The core components of the Aviamasters system design make up the backbone of the game, each element functioning harmoniously to create an captivating experience.
At the core of the architecture, you’ll find the game engine, responsible for managing real-time activities and generating graphics. This is supplemented by a robust user interface that simplifies navigation and boosts player interaction.
In addition, the game logic component regulates the rules and mechanics, providing a balanced gameplay experience. You’ll also utilize an efficient asset management system to manage resources like graphics and sound, speeding up loading times.
Together, these components create an captivating environment, maintaining players interested and keen for more adventures in the Aviamasters universe.
Server Management and Infrastructure
Proper server management and infrastructure are vital for delivering a seamless gaming experience in Aviamasters. You need to ensure your servers are reliable, flexible, and secure to accommodate player needs.
Consistently overseeing server performance assists you quickly find and resolve issues before they disturb gameplay. Implementing load balancing keeps the game reactive, especially during high times.
Additionally, investing in robust backup solutions secures your data against possible loss. Utilizing cloud-based infrastructure can boost flexibility, allowing you to expand resources adaptively as the player base grows.
Regular maintenance and software updates are essential to ensure security and reliability. By focusing on these elements, you’ll develop a seamless experience that retains players engaged and returning for more.
Client-Server Communication Protocols
With a strong basis in server management, it’s time to focus on how clients and servers communicate efficiently. Your game’s operation depends on the right communication protocols.
Here are four important protocols you should take into account:
- HTTP/HTTPS
- WebSocket
- TCP/UDP
- gRPC
Selecting the right protocol can substantially improve your game’s responsiveness and user experience. Streamline your communication strategy for improved gameplay!
User Experience and Interface Design
Designing an engaging user experience and interface is crucial for ensuring players immersed and interested in your game. You want intuitive navigation, so players can readily understand how to interact with the game’s mechanics.
Prioritize a clear and aesthetically pleasing layout, enhancing gameplay without overwhelming users. Maintain uniformity in design elements like color schemes, fonts, and buttons to create a cohesive experience.
Include feedback mechanisms such as sound effects and animations that respond to player actions, reinforcing positive engagement. When you design tutorials and onboarding processes, make sure they’re simple to help new players acclimate quickly.
Lastly, test your interface with actual testers to find problems and enhance their experience. By focusing on these elements, you’ll increase gamer happiness and engagement considerably.
Scalability and Performance Optimization
When constructing the Aviamasters architecture, you’ll have to emphasize scalability and efficiency.
Utilizing effective load balancing techniques, caching strategies, and database improvement techniques will secure uninterrupted play as your user base grows.
Let’s investigate how each of these aspects enhances a more effective system.

Load Balancing Techniques
As you grow your game architecture, utilizing effective load balancing techniques is crucial for preserving performance and reactivity.
Here are four essential methods you should consider:
- Round Robin Distribution
- Least Connections Method
- IP Hashing
- Dynamic Load Balancing
Caching Strategies

To improve scalability and effectiveness in your game architecture, effective caching strategies are crucial. You’ll want to implement both in-memory and networked caching solutions. In-memory caching lowers latency by storing regularly accessed information, allowing rapid access without accessing the data repository. Applications like similar technologies can assist here.
For larger player bases, consider decentralized caching, which spreads the cache across multiple nodes, avoiding bottlenecks and enhancing fault tolerance.
Implement cache expiration policies to guarantee data remains up-to-date while balancing memory usage. By also using cache invalidation techniques, you can maintain your data consistent.
These strategies improve response times and reduce server load, creating a more seamless gameplay experience that keeps players engaged and content.
Keep scalability in mind as your player base grows!
Database Optimization Methods
While enhancing your game’s database might seem challenging, employing strategic methods can substantially enhance both scalability and performance.
Here are four efficient database optimization techniques to consider:
- Indexing
- Partitioning
- Query Optimization
- Database Configuration
Security Measures and Data Protection
Security measures and data protection are crucial in guaranteeing the integrity of Aviamasters, especially since player engagement depends on trust and safety.
You need to deploy strong encryption protocols to protect sensitive user data during communication and storage. Regular security audits will help you identify vulnerabilities and resolve them proactively. Incorporating multi-factor authentication adds an extra layer of security for player accounts, making unauthorized access more arduous.
Additionally, utilizing robust firewalls and intrusion detection systems can help defend your servers from potential attacks. Data protection policies must comply with regulations like GDPR, ensuring players know how their information is utilized.
Future Developments and Innovations in Aviamasters
What thrilling advancements lie ahead for Aviamasters? As the game evolves, you can look forward to several key innovations that will improve your gaming experience:
- Enhanced AI
- Cross-Platform Play
- Augmented Reality Features
- Community-Driven Content
These developments guarantee to make Aviamasters even more enthralling and dynamic, ensuring you have plenty to discover!
Frequently Asked Questions
What Are the System Requirements for Running Aviamasters?
To run Aviamasters, you’ll need a up-to-date processor, at least 8GB RAM, a DirectX 11 compatible graphics card, and a consistent internet connection. Make sure your operating system is up to date for optimal performance.
How Does Aviamasters Handle In-Game Purchases?
Aviamasters manages in-game purchases through a secure transaction system. You choose items, verify your choice, and the game processes your payment promptly. Your purchases improve your experience, introducing thrill and variety to your gameplay.
Is There Support for Cross-Platform Play in Aviamasters?
Yes, Aviamasters supports cross-platform play, permitting you to enjoy gaming with friends on different devices. This feature augments your gaming experience, enabling seamless interaction and competition, irrespective of the platform you’re using.
What Types of Multiplayer Modes Are Available?
In Aviamasters, you’ll find various multiplayer modes, including cooperative play, contest matches, and team-based challenges. Each mode delivers distinct gameplay experiences, making sure you’ll have numerous options to experience with friends and other players.
How Often Are Updates Released for Aviamasters?
Updates for Aviamasters are issued frequently, generally every few weeks. These updates feature new features, bug fixes, and gameplay improvements, making sure you always have updated content and an engaging experience to partake in with fellow players.
Conclusion
In conclusion, the Aviamasters game architecture sets a elevated standard for immersive and involving gameplay. By utilizing core components like a strong game engine and user-friendly interfaces, it provides a smooth player experience. Its focus on growth potential and security promises longevity and adaptability as the gaming landscape develops. With future advancements on the horizon, you can anticipate Aviamasters to persist in augmenting your gaming adventures, building a dynamic community for players across the UK.